We have been an industry pioneer since its founding. Today we serve some of the largest food and beverage companies in North America, Canada, and Mexico. We have developed leading, certified technology and processes to use advanced x-ray technology to inspect products specifically for food companies. Our systems, machines, and processes are built to find foreign contaminants like metal, glass, wood, stone, plastic, and rubber in food products of all types. What we do is find needles in haystacks – but the needles we find are even smaller. We can find contaminants down to 0.8mm or smaller.
